Seasonal Video Subscription Out Now!



Our Matchday LIVE overseas video subscription is now available to purchase for the 2020-21 season.

Matchday LIVE is returning for the new campaign, giving overseas Boro supporters access to watch all eligible Championship fixtures from across the globe. 

The club has invested in a new dedicated Matchday LIVE website, introduced at the end of the 2019-20 season, to give our supporters greater confidence in our streaming platform, while we will soon also be launching a major update to the MFC Official App.

 

Key information:

•A seasonal video subscription is priced at £140 - in line with an EFL-wide pricing structure

•Passes will also be available on a match-by-match basis, costing £7 - again following the EFL pricing guidelines

•The video stream will be four-camera coverage, complete with score and clock graphics as well as replays, for both home and away fixtures, with synced commentary from BBC Tees

•A seasonal video subscription will also entitle you to audio-only commentary for all EFL Cup and FA Cup Boro matches as well as any non-eligible Championship games that we can't stream due to EFL broadcast regulations.
